When you log Dal Arhar (Toor Dal) in Burnie, we count 1 katori (150g) as 150 kcal. Treat it as the log number, not a lab test on your plate. Plain cooked Toor Dal (Arhar Dal) with basic tempering, no extra ghee. People love Dal Arhar (Toor Dal) because it is the honest protein of a Hindi kitchen. 150 kcal for this serving is usually a fair deal if the tadka stays small.
